Job description

Job responsibilities

Workforce

  • To represent the Office of Medical Director in respect of site specific issues particularly those which pertain to medical workforce such as recruitment, temporary staffing, job planning, demand & capacity planning, appraisals and maintaining high professional standards
  • To provide support, direction and challenge to the clinical divisions to ensure that correctly sized, future proofed, safe, sustainable and affordable clinical services are provided across the hospital site
  • Work with the site Director of Medical Education and Director of Clinical Studies to ensure oversight of key site issues relating to undergraduate medical education and post-graduate medical training and workforce agendas
  • To work as part of the site triumvirate to develop robust business continuity plans for the hospital site. To work in tandem with part of the alternate site triumvirate to ensure there is synergy across the Trust and that the business continuity plans reflect this
  • To represent the site in the Executive Management Board.
  • The postholder will deliver on call services. This will be either as Director On Call or within their specialty rota, to be decided on appointment

Use of Resources

  • To be operationally accountable to the Hospital Site Director and professionally accountable to the Chief Medical Officer in respect of delivery of all relevant site specific activity and performance objectives
  • To provide support to the Divisions in the delivery of the Key Quality and Performance standards and, where necessary, to identify and develop site specific clinical outcome measures.
  • To deliver the quarterly site specific reports to the Board and the sub-committees as required as part of the site triumvirate
  • Any additional responsibilities as agreed with the Hospital Site Director and Chief Medical Officer
  • To lead, as part of the site triumvirate, any major programmes not covered above which are site specific

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
